Surprisingly, today is April 3rd and it is still snowing…

While most people have enough of snow and can’t wait for the spring to come soon, I kind of like it. Perhaps it’s because I don’t have to shovel snow, or whatever, snowflakes floating down from the sky have always fascinated me. 

A Chinese poet said once back in 8th century:

白雪卻嫌春色晚,故穿庭樹作飛花。

Loosely translated:

In the anticipation of the slow coming spring, the snow uses its flakes to masquerade trees pretending spring blossoms.

Call me a helpless romantic, but I do hope people can enjoy snow days like I do. Even just trying to see the best out of the worst.
